McGowan Environmental Engineering has completed structural strengthening works specifically on the lower section of the Cairngorm funicular railway after being appointed to the project by principal contractor Balfour Beatty.

A new director has joined the board of Eco Group. Paul Currie has been promoted to operations director of the Annan-based firm.
The UK Government has been urged to accelerate the transition away from red diesel by supporting the construction industry’s commitment to genuinely lower carbon fuels and to go further in its efforts to tackle the current shortage of HGV drivers.

Transport minister Graeme Dey has visited the A9 Dualling: Luncarty to Pass of Birnam project to recognise the range of benefits delivered to the communities of Perthshire throughout the project’s construction period.

Tourism businesses, communities and social enterprises are set to benefit from £1.47m of net-zero transition funding being distributed by Highlands and Islands Enterprise (HIE).
Network Rail is to undertake essential maintenance work at Garve level crossing on the Kyle of Lochalsh railway line, which will require an overnight closure of the main A835 trunk road.

CALA Group has made two senior appointments as its Sustainability Strategy continues to build momentum. Kathryn Dapré has taken up the role of head of sustainability, with Robin Dodyk joining as head of Modern Methods of Construction.
